Obtaining fair compensation in asbestos claims requires a lot of research and information gathering. Your lawyer will examine your medical records, your employment history (if you worked in the military), bills, receipts and other materials to put together a strong claim for your injuries. This can be a long process and your lawyer will be by your side through the entire process.

After gathering the information you need, your lawyer will file a lawsuit on your behalf. They will then go to work to determine who is liable for your injuries. Former employers, property owners, and manufacturers of asbestos-related equipment or products could be included. Your lawyer will also investigate any potential asbestos trust funds that might be eligible to claim.

The discovery process is an important element of settlement negotiations. During the discovery process, your lawyer will seek documents from defendants who are involved in your case. They will also conduct depositions, which are sworn statements that can be used as evidence at your trial. Your attorney will prepare your deposition in advance and will be there for you throughout the process.

You could be entitled to significant compensation in the case. If you succeed in getting a settlement, you can make use of the money to pay for your medical expenses, lost income, emotional stress and loss of quality of life. If you are seeking a settlement on behalf of someone you love the money could also be used to cover funeral and burial costs.
